ELIZABETH RANDALL

 

Elizabeth serves as President and Associate Broker of Randall Commercial Group, LLC. She is involved with every deal and every client in which the company is engaged.  In addition to overseeing the firm’s deals, she also directs the firm's proprietary research and analytics efforts to identify opportunities.

Elizabeth started her career in New York City as a risk analyst on a mergers and acquisitions team for private equity clients where she focused on the liability side of transactions. After returning to the South, she worked as a stock analyst researching healthcare and consumer staples stocks, gaining experience with investment analysis and economic forecasting. Further pursuing investment research and asset allocation, she worked as a global real estate specialist focusing on publicly traded real estate investment trusts (REITs) and real estate limited partnerships, where she developed an understanding of the dynamics of global real estate and credit markets. She holds Bloomberg Financial Product Certifications in equity and fixed income. She has direct experience with real estate investment properties through her own commercial real estate holding company, Randall Real Estate Investments, LLC. In addition to her work with Randall Commercial Group, Elizabeth is an adjunct instructor of real estate and corporate finance at the University of Mississippi. She is also a contributing academic member of the Institute of Real Estate Management (IREM).

Elizabeth graduated from the University of Mississippi Cum Laude with an M.B.A. She also received a B.B.A from Ole Miss double majoring in Managerial Finance and Banking with an emphasis in Real Estate. As an undergraduate, she was the recipient of the Swayze Award from the Mississippi Young Bankers’ Association.  She has completed executive education in Real Estate Investment and Finance at New York University.

In 2008, she received the Outstanding Young MBA Alumnus Award and was named one of the Top 50 Leading Women in Business by Mississippi Business Journal in 2014.

Randall Commercial Group, LLC’s office is located at the University of Mississippi’s Insight Park, which is a recently opened 65,000 square foot facility to house technology and research-based companies.
